Capital: Bamako · Region: Sub-Saharan Africa · Income group: Low income

Mali recorded GDP per capita: 1,193 (2025), ranking 190 of 212 worldwide; Population: 25.20 million (2025), ranking 58 of 217 worldwide; Life expectancy: 60.7 (2024), ranking 211 of 217 worldwide; Inflation: 3.28% (2025), ranking 89 of 187 worldwide. The year in brackets is the reference year for that figure.

Measured across each series' full span, GDP shows the largest increase (+10815%) and Infant mortality the largest decrease (-77%). Every indicator below links to its complete year-by-year series.

Across the measures below it sits below the world median on slightly more than half. Measured against the median of every economy covered here, 6 of 19 comparable series are higher and 13 are lower.

Its population of 25.20 million (2025) makes it a mid-sized population by the standards of this dataset.
